NASHVILLE, Tenn. - The Nashville Predators have signed defenceman Taylor Aronson to a one-year, two-way contract after he accepted his qualifying offer.

The deal announced Monday will pay him $605,000 in the NHL or $65,000 in the minors.

Aronson, 23, had 29 assists in his first full season at Milwaukee in the American Hockey League last season. The 6-foot-1, 196-pound Aronson also led the Admirals' defencemen with 32 points. He had 38 points in the ECHL with Cincinnati in 2013-14.

The native of Placentia, California, was the 78th pick overall in the third round in the 2010 draft. He also has played two seasons with Portland in the WHL.
